
SF Developer (Agentforce) (NCS/Job/ 2547)
Job Skills
Job Description
Job Description: Salesforce Developer (with Agentforce Experience)
Experience Required: 7–12 years total; minimum 1 year of hands-on Agentforce experience
Role Overview
We are seeking an experienced Salesforce Developer with strong expertise across the Salesforce ecosystem and practical experience in Agentforce (formerly Salesforce Financial Services Cloud/Service Cloud Voice/Agent Console). The ideal candidate should possess a solid technical background, strong problem-solving skills, and the ability to design, develop, and optimize Salesforce solutions that support high-volume agent workflows.
Key Responsibilities
Salesforce Development
- Design and develop scalable solutions using Apex Classes, Triggers, LWC (Lightning Web Components), Aura Components, and Flows.
- Build and optimize Agentforce console and agent workflows, including screen flows, macros, and productivity tools.
- Customize and extend Service Cloud / Omni-Channel capabilities to improve agent efficiency.
- Enhance Agentforce UI/UX including workspace configurations and custom components.
- Integrate Salesforce with external systems using REST/SOAP APIs, Platform Events, External Services, and middleware tools.
Agentforce (1+ year required)
- Configure, customize, and maintain Agentforce, including:
- Agent workspace setup
- Omni-channel routing and presence
- Agent activity tracking
- Knowledge integration
- Productivity tools (macros, quick actions, flows)
- Troubleshoot and optimize agent console performance and workflows.
Technical Architecture & Best Practices
- Participate in solution design, technical architecture discussions, data modeling, and performance tuning.
- Ensure adherence to Salesforce best practices, security model, and governor limits.
- Collaborate with cross-functional stakeholders, including product owners, architects, QA, and support teams.
Deployment & DevOps
- Support CI/CD processes using tools like Git, Copado, Gearset, or Azure DevOps.
- Participate in code reviews, testing cycles, and release management activities.
Required Skills & Qualifications
- 7–12 years of professional experience in Salesforce development.
- 1+ year hands-on experience in Agentforce (Agent Console, Omni-Channel, Agent Tools).
- Strong experience with:
- Apex (Triggers, Batch, Scheduled, Test Classes)
- Lightning Web Components (LWC)
- Flows and Process Automation
- SOQL/SOSL
- Salesforce Configuration
- Good understanding of Service Cloud features.
- Experience with API integrations and platform events.
- Strong understanding of Salesforce security, sharing rules, and governor limits.
- Salesforce Developer certifications preferred:
- Platform Developer I (Required)
- Platform Developer II (Nice to have)
- Service Cloud Consultant (Preferred)
- OmniStudio Developer (Optional)